Output 5c8c959c9ddd1833d3382cb8131d13e4c378907d561c2bb2873d63c74d523540:0

value
31572715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ae00294f2f0a076af874ce1056b1506cbbfe00e1 OP_EQUAL
address
3HZ3h8jCAn1sL6xjoFuPcQmno9zPv5y8bh
transaction
5c8c959c9ddd1833d3382cb8131d13e4c378907d561c2bb2873d63c74d523540
spent
true